Gestion de réseaux série à l'aide d'UUCP et de PPP dans Oracle® Solaris 11.2

Quitter la vue de l'impression

Mis à jour : Juillet 2014
 
 

Traitement des options PPP

  1. Le démon pppd réalise l'analyse suivante :

      Toutes les opérations Solaris PPP 4.0 sont traitées par le démon pppd, qui démarre lorsqu'un utilisateur exécute la commande pppd. Lorsqu'un utilisateur appelle un pair distant, les événements suivants se produisent :

    • /etc/ppp/options

    • $HOME/.ppprc

    • Tous les fichiers ouverts par l'option file ou call dans /etc/ppp/options et $HOME/.ppprc

  2. pppd examine la ligne de commande afin de déterminer le périphérique en cours d'utilisation. Le démon n'interprète pas encore les options rencontrées.

  3. pppd tente de détecter le périphérique série à utiliser en fonction des critères suivants :

    • Si un périphérique série est indiqué sur la ligne de commande, ou dans un fichier de configuration déjà traité, pppd utilise le nom de ce périphérique.

    • Si aucun périphérique série n'est nommé, pppd recherche l'option notty, pty ou socket sur la ligne de commande. Si l'une de ces options est spécifiée, pppd suppose qu'aucun nom de périphérique n'existe.

    • Dans le cas contraire, si pppd découvre que l'entrée standard est connectée à un tty, le nom du tty est utilisé.

    • Si pppd ne trouve toujours pas de périphérique série, pppd met fin à la connexion et émet un message d'erreur.

  4. pppd vérifie alors l'existence du fichier /etc/ppp/options.ttyname. Si le fichier est trouvé, pppd l'analyse.

  5. pppd traite toutes les options sur la ligne de commande.

  6. pppd négocie le protocole LCP (Link Control Protocol) pour configurer la liaison.

  7. (Facultatif) Si l'authentification est requise, pppd lit /etc/ppp/pap-secrets ou /etc/ppp/chap-secrets afin d'authentifier le pair opposé.

Le fichier /etc/ppp/peers/peer-name est lu lorsque le démon pppd rencontre l'option call peer-name sur la ligne de commande ou dans les autres fichiers de configuration.